PHEAA Webinar: Understanding the Offer Letter and Balances – Mar 12 & 26
Posted by Pennsylvania Higher Education Assistance Agency (PHEAA) on March 4, 2025
The Offer Letter, or Financing Plan, that you receive to provide an idea of the costs associated with attending post-secondary education can be confusing as each school formats their information differently. PHEAA, represented by Suzanne Sparrow, William McGinley and Daniel Wray of PA Forward and Keystone Loans will assist you, in this one-hour webinar, in understanding and navigating through the types of Aid that are listed, what you are being offered and identifying the balances and next steps needed so you can make knowledgeable and affordable decisions. Q&A interaction is encouraged.
Dates and Times:
- Wednesday, March 12, 2025, 6:30-7:30 PM; Register here.
- Wednesday, March 26, 2025, 12:00-1:00 PM; Register here.
